On the evening of April 18, 2009, 21-year-old Alexander Apalit of Daly City was fatally shot in San Francisco's Mission Terrace neighborhood. At approximately 9:15 p.m., Apalit was a passenger in a vehicle traveling northbound on Otsego Avenue near the intersection of Santa Ynez Avenue when a dark, four-door sedan with tinted windows—possibly an Infiniti Q35—approached and opened fire into the vehicle he was riding in.
Following the shooting, Apalit's friends drove him to St. Luke's Hospital in an attempt to save his life. However, St. Luke's was not equipped to handle gunshot wounds, necessitating his transfer to San Francisco General Hospital. Despite medical efforts, Apalit succumbed to his injuries.
Apalit was more than a victim; he was a young man with dreams and ambitions. Working as an automotive technician, he had also co-founded a party bus business with his cousins. His aspirations extended to owning a group home to assist teenagers in need, reflecting his commitment to community and personal growth.
In the days following the murder, witnesses reported seeing three men fleeing the scene on foot. Despite these accounts, no arrests have been made, and the case remains unsolved. The San Francisco Police Department continues to seek information that could lead to the identification and prosecution of those responsible.
